Principle of Operation

At the core of its functionality, the piston rod welded hydraulic cylinder operates by transferring force from the hydraulic fluid to the piston, which in turn moves to perform the required workload. The sealing system within the cylinder ensures that pressure is maintained and released as needed, allowing for precise control and efficient operation within the hydraulic system.

Applications in Various Industries

1. Construction and Mining: Used in heavy machinery for earthmoving and material handling operations.

2. Manufacturing: Employed in automated production lines for precise movement control.

3. Agricultural Machinery: Helps with tillage, sowing, and harvesting operations in farming equipment.

4. Transportation: Used in brake and suspension systems in vehicles for safety and comfort.

5. Aerospace and Aviation: Ensures reliable performance in aircraft landing gear and control systems.
